#160001 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#160001 is composed of 8.6% red, 0%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 95.5% yellow and 91.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 4.3%. #160001 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c0002 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

Shades and Tints of #160001

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020000 is the darkest color, while #ffee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#160001

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0c0a0a is the less saturated color, while #160001 is the most saturated one.
